Estee Lauder Cinnabar is a spicy oriental fragrance that (to quote Estee Lauder) "fulfills every woman's yearning for the exotic and mysterious. Its rich oriental notes provide a lingering warmth and sensuousness." She had always been fascinated by the Orient and in 1978 decided the time was right for an Eastern-influenced fragrance and that was the beginning of a worldwide wave of exotic oriental fragrances.
This is the perfect fall/winter fragrance with its warm gourmand cinnamon note blending with indolic jasmine and ylang-ylang.
Cinnabar is still available but only in EDP.

Notes: |
Top notes of spices, peach, cloves, bergamot, tangerine and orange blossom; middle notes of carnation, cinnamon, jasmine, ylang-ylang, rose, lily-of-the-valley and lily; and base notes of tolu balsam, sandalwood, amber, patchouli, benzoin, vanilla, vetiver and incense. |
